Four overlapping mechanisms make stripping attribution either illegal, mechanically tedious, or detectable. Each survives a different removal pattern. The research backing this skill is at ~/dev/research/apache-2.0-attribution-watermarking-2026-05-22.md.
| Layer | Survives | Legally binding? | Effort |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1. NOTICE file | Wholesale repo lift | Yes (Apache 2.0 §4(d)) | one-off |
2. Per-file SPDX headers (SPDX-FileCopyrightText + SPDX-License-Identifier) | Per-file copy-paste | Yes (Apache 2.0 §4(c)) | scripted |
| 3. REUSE.toml | Files that cannot carry a comment (JSON, binaries) | Reinforces #2 | scripted |
| 4. Canary markers | Naive copy-paste; detectable via GitHub code search | No | low |

The attribution_stamp.py script applies the right comment syntax automatically based on extension.
| Extension | Style | Header form |
|---|---|---|
.py, .sh, .bash, .zsh, .rb, .toml, .yml, .yaml | hash | # SPDX-FileCopyrightText: ... (after shebang if present) |
.ts, .tsx, .js, .jsx, .mjs, .cjs, .css, .scss, .go, .rs, .swift, .java, .kt | slash | // SPDX-FileCopyrightText: ... |
.md, .mdx, .html | html_comment | <!-- SPDX-FileCopyrightText: ... | S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 --> (after YAML frontmatter if present) |
.json and binary assets | n/a | covered by REUSE.toml |
Default shipped-source roots: src scripts hooks skills agents commands references. Override via --paths.
Default excluded path components: node_modules dist build .git .venv venv archive tests/fixtures docs/test-fixtures __pycache__ .pytest_cache .mypy_cache .ruff_cache. Extend via --excludes.
For Python-heavy repos with no src/ directory (like agent-rally-point), pass the actual package path: --paths agent_rally_point or whatever directory holds the .py files.

Build-loop's Phase 1 Assess fires an advisory (routes to the run report; never asks the user mid-run, per feedback_advisory_checks_are_automated) when a public repo (has a GitHub origin) is missing any of:
NOTICEREUSE.tomlCONTRIBUTING.mdThe advisory line is exactly: Repo is missing standard attribution layers — run \python scripts/attribution_stamp.py --repo ``. When the build scope is ≥ S and the advisory fires, Phase 2 Plan queues an automatic chunk to run the stamper. Hard-blocking is out of scope — this is advisory, not a gate.
